Come celebrate Pride at the Wallingford Public Library! Join us on Friday nights this June for a three-part film series centering LGBTQIA experiences. We will feature the 2018 romantic comedy Love, Simon (PG-13) on June 7, the 2023 documentary Every Body (R) on June 14, and the 2018 Kenyan drama Rafiki (unrated) on June 21. With this series, we wish to showcase stories that bring awareness to the vast history, challenges, triumphs and dreams of those who identify as Queer. Audience members are invited to take part in a short discussion following each film. All are welcome; no registration is required! #Librariesareforeveryone

 

Every Body: This documentary follows the stories of three individuals who have moved from childhoods marked by shame, secrecy and non-consensual surgeries to thriving adulthoods. River Gallo, Alicia Roth Weigel and Sean Saifa Wall are leaders in a fast-growing global movement advocating for greater understanding of the intersex community and an end to unnecessary surgeries. Woven into the story is a stranger-than-fiction case of medical abuse, which helps explain the modern-day treatment of intersex people. PLEASE NOTE: This film is rated R.
